An MVCC-like columnar table on S3 with constant-time deletes

Parquet is excellent for analytical workloads. Columnar layout, aggressive compression, predicate pushdown, but deletes require rewriting entire files. Systems like Apache Iceberg and Delta Lake solve this by adding metadata layers that track delete files separately from data files. But what if, for fun, we built something (arguably) simpler? S3 now has conditional writes (If-Match, If-None-Match) that enable atomic operations without external coordination. Let’s explore how we might build a columnar table format on S3 that gets most of Parquet’s benefits while supporting constant-time deletes.
